Meet Nate
Selflessness is the most crucial trait in any great relationship, especially in real estate. As I help individuals with the largest transaction of their life, it’s essential to put their interests above everything else, to have clear communication, and bring relevant experience to the table.
I have been intimately connected to real estate through various avenues. Growing up, I was exposed to real estate through my grandfather purchasing a small marina in Olympia in the 1980s that my immediate family managed, as well as family members making successful long-term careers in the industry. More recently, I have provided professional marketing services to residential and commercial brokerages, and bought my family’s “perfect home” more than once as the needs of our family changed.
My background is vast. I was introduced to “hard work” in my early teens bucking hay and working at a local sawmill in my 2,000-person town. Discipline was taught and refined through sports, leading to a collegiate baseball career. I learned customer service working for the most successful retailer in the world, Apple. I followed my passion for helping people as an EMT in South Seattle, a high school baseball coach in Ballard, and a CPR and First Aid Instructor throughout King and Pierce County. I learned entrepreneurship while building a successful media business from the ground up in Olympia, providing professional photography and video services to companies and individuals for over ten years, eventually growing it to a team of six employees. Still, everything I’ve learned through my experiences can be simplified back to one word; Selflessness.
These experiences and the people I have worked with so far in my career have been the most rewarding experiences of my life, second only to my wife Stephanie and two daughters, EmmyLou and June. I’ve found success through hard work, reliability, and trustworthiness.
